Why I didn't know about this before is beyond me. But I recently learned of the ability to push a folder of bookmarks out to OUs for people signed into Chrome.

So I created a folder of staff-related bookmarks, and assigned them to the OU our staff members are in.

I've waited 24 hours for them to appear in Chrome on my Mac. I am signed into Chrome. Nothing.

I've checked a number of staff members, and none of them have this magic new folder.

I signed myself into a Chromebook. THERE IT IS! YAY!

My colleague signed into a Chromebook. THERE IT IS! YAY!

Alas, it isn't appearing for us in the Mac version of Chrome.

Does anyone have this working across all platforms? Am I missing something?

Hi Jessie,

There is a service called Chrome Management under Apps - Additional Services -  this is most likely turned off in your admin console. Turning it on will allow you to manage chrome policies for devices other than Chromebooks like OSX, Windows and Linux. This is will apply settings when users sign-in with their school account. 

Another cool feature is that if you are using GPOs through AD (or managing p.lists for OSX), you can actually create a nested folder structure for Chrome bookmarks. Please keep in mind this will only show up on your windows devices.

BINGO. Thanks, Tim! The service was not on for our Staff OU. Weird that you can make changes there that affect Chrome devices, even when the service is off.

Now that it's on, we are seeing these managed bookmarks. Excellent.
